Output 56e33c22440044cc2187201e0211966ebf26ce87db161d79143075249e3eb8fc:2

value
43535206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e8299b0bda05884cf75fc60f953e65a9f146fa4 OP_EQUAL
address
3Qtk1YHoyLHaxGBSuPiF7xp5kZs1eHt1Zv
transaction
56e33c22440044cc2187201e0211966ebf26ce87db161d79143075249e3eb8fc
spent
true